Appendix B. 9500 MXC Alarms
9500 MXC alarms are presented under eight headings. Within each, the order of
alarms is as they appear in the CT Alarms screen hierarchy.
The alarms include information on probable cause, recommended actions, and
where appropriate, additional information.
• Alarm descriptions are common to a 9500 MXC Node and Terminal (Terminal
alarms are a subset of Node alarms). Table B-1 shows the commonality and the
order in which alarms are presented in this appendix.
Table B-1. 9500 MXC Node and Terminal Alarm Commonality
• All alarms for a particular selection type are displayed in its hierarchy, but not
all will be available for activation for all modules of the same type.
• A CT Alarms screen only shows alarms relevant to (available from) a selected
module.
Alarm Tree Applies to 9500 MXC:
NCC/IDU Node and Terminal
RAC/Radio Node and Terminal
DAC/Trib Node and Terminal
AUX Node and Terminal
NPC Node
FAN Node
DAC ES Node and IDU ES
DAC GE Node
DAC 155oM Node
